Course Curriculum Overview

5

Bcom is the course. Total of 6 semesters. Around 30 subjects are there in total excluding one project in the final semester. Bcom is like a base in the accounting works. One needs to know the basics for joining higher studies. About the add on course is Gst. It is also a relavant couse nowadays.

Fee Structure And Facilities

It's feasible. The fee structure is feasible when compared with other colleges and this college does not any scholarship for students so they can earn money while studying but the fees is feasible for an average family. now it costs 20-25 thousand each semester.

Fees and Financial Aid

I didn't opt. I am unaware of any college scholarship or loan facility provided by the college to any of its students. Also since it's a private college and the fees was so high as compared to other mg university colleges - only those students who could afford the fees would join the college - need for a loan wouldn't be actually required.

Hostel Facilities

3.5

No. I stayed at my own house. There was no hostel facility for the students. Students who came from different cities had to find their own living space. The college canteen was also very small and consisted only of snacks and not lunch. However since the college is centrally located it's always easy to find a house and food.

Admission

After taking commerce I decided to go for Bcom. Chinmaya college is near to my home. Applied for admission, Called for interview, admission was allotted on merit basis. And I was selected. This whole process takes about 1 month. The fee I paid is 27000 for semester 1 and about 20000 for other semester. I also had a add on program in my college.
